Title: Innovator Spotlight: Christopher Clair Richardson
Introduction: Christopher Clair Richardson, an accomplished inventor based in Maryville, TN, has made significant contributions to the field of vehicle imaging technology. With a total of two patents to his name, his innovative designs are shaping the future of vehicle inspections and data analysis.
Latest Patents: Christopher's latest patents showcase his expertise in the area of imaging systems for vehicles. One notable invention is a vehicle imaging system that integrates multiple circuit boards to capture and analyze images of vehicles. This advanced system utilizes optical character recognition to identify characters from images, making it adaptable for various applications, including license plate recognition and hazardous material placard reading. Another patent of his, an "Apparatus and Method for Capturing and Displaying Images of the Undercarriage of Vehicles," involves a portable undercarriage vehicle inspection system. This system employs an under-vehicle imaging module in conjunction with scene cameras for comprehensive vehicle scene analysis. The captured images can be retrieved in real-time or stored for future reference, ultimately enhancing the inspection process.
